The Oil of Anointing (review) What is Anointing? - Anointing was "to present someone as Divinely-authorized (appointed by God) to serve as prophet, priest or king." - A. Three things the oil is symbolic for. Always represents the Holy Ghost. a. Anoint - To smear or paint something, to "draw the hand over anything." For Kingdom use. b. Consecrate - Is two Hebrew words male' & yawd - Yawd means an open hand indicating power, meaning direction. Also, to make full – abundance & overflowing. c. Sancitfy - To be set apart, to be pure, clean, hallowed. When sanctified according to Scripture you are destined for holy worship. B. Let’s look at the process of releasing the king. a. Choosing a King: Samuel, based on appearance, felt the oldest son of Jesse Eliab was the one. His name means, "God is father." 1 Samuel 16:6-7 All seven of Jesse's oldest sons stood before the Prophet Samuel, but the LORD said none of these, yet He had said to Samuel one of Jesse's sons would be anointed king. 1 Samuel 16:11Samuel asked, “Are these all the sons you have?” “There is still the youngest,” Jesse replied. “But he’s out in the fields watching the sheep and goats.” You may seem to be the least likely choice. Your job or responsibilities may feel insignificant, but God-Adonai knows exactly who you are & where you are. He will call you out of the field to anoint you as a king. b. Anointed King: The LORD says to Samuel about David, “This is the one; anoint him.” Imagine what Jesse & his other seven sons must have thought as they saw him anointed King. When David was anointed as King of Israel the Word says, the "Spirit of the LORD came upon David." Literally - the Ruach (breath) of Jehovah which represents the endowment, empowering or imparting of gifts. When the Spirit of the LORD "came upon" David it was a literal breaking forth of God upon him. The LORD broke through any & every barrier in David's life placed by man, tradition or the value of self-worth in order to promote David to his God ordained calling. c. The King inside: There was a king inside David from his mother's womb. Even though he was young, probably about 15, there was a process of life he was more than a herdsman of sheep. After he was anointed his brothers still mocked him being "just" a keeper of a few sheep. Obviously no one, not even his father or the Prophet would have chosen David to be anointed, releasing the king. The enemy will tell you, you can't be anointed - releasing the king. The Word says different! There IS a king inside. Revelation 1:6 (BIBLE) II.
